I think I might have found what is resulting in initial disappoint for some, this happened to me when Update 7 dropped and I was initially horrified to see worse performance, but then I realised that AMD FSR seems to deactivate when playing around with Graphics Settings and you get returned to normal scaling performance even though it states AMD FSR is selected in the menu.
So Ive been running on max settings Ultra preset (Ultra+ terrain) (AMD FSR Balanced though) to push the rig and to have an easy to remember consistant base test and its been fine apart from arriving at this Settlement when it was around high 20s
Thats a bit rubbish, I used to get mid-30s on High preset, so I go into the Graphics settings and select High Preset...
Oh my FPS has tanked to 17 fps on a lower graphics quality?!
Let me check the settings, oh look AMD FSR has reverted to "Performance" as a default, an even lower setting than my preffered "Balanced" but how can I get worse performance?
This is basically what happened to me when I first tried Update 7, so I set a higher AMD FSR value e.g. Quality to reactivate AMD FSR
And my performance comes back again, 33 fps similar to Update 7 but certainly not worse but remember I am now using a higher quality AMD FSR setting to my usual one,
So I set AMD FSR back to "Balanced" instead of Quality... 45 fps which is higher than I was getting in Update 7 while the rest of the Settlement seems to remain in the 40s
